Guardian funeral home obituaries are written remembrances of the deceased, published by a funeral home. For instance, “Cherished Mother and Friend: Mary Johnson (1942-2023)” is an obituary composed by Guardian Funeral Home.
Obituaries inform the community of a death and provide details about the deceased’s life, funeral arrangements, and survivors. They serve as both a tribute to the departed and a source of comfort for the bereaved.

The establishment serves as a provider of mortuary services within a specific community. It offers arrangements for memorial services, cremation options, and burial preparations. These facilities commonly assist families in navigating the logistical and emotional aspects associated with the passing of a loved one. As an example, consider the arrangement of transportation for the deceased, the preparation of the obituary, and coordination with clergy or celebrants.
Such local establishments hold significance as they provide a crucial service during times of bereavement. They can offer bereavement support resources and guidance on estate matters. Historically, these places evolved from family-run operations to more formalized businesses, reflecting changing societal attitudes toward death and remembrance.
